来源:小编 更新:2025-02-01 03:57:19
用手机看
你有没有想过,在电脑前玩一款自己亲手制作的HTML游戏会是怎样的体验?想象你可以在任何有网络的地方,打开浏览器,就能看到自己精心设计的游戏画面,是不是超级酷炫?今天,就让我带你走进HTML游戏引擎的世界,一起探索这个充满无限可能的领域吧!
HTML游戏引擎,顾名思义,就是利用HTML技术来制作游戏的工具。随着互联网的普及,HTML游戏引擎越来越受到开发者的青睐。为什么这么说呢?因为HTML游戏引擎具有以下几个显著优势:
1. 跨平台性:HTML游戏可以在任何支持浏览器的设备上运行,无论是电脑、平板还是手机,都能轻松体验。
2. 开发成本低:相比于其他游戏开发技术,HTML游戏引擎的开发成本更低,入门门槛也相对较低。
3. 易于传播:HTML游戏可以直接嵌入到网页中,方便分享和传播。
目前,市面上有很多优秀的HTML游戏引擎,以下是一些备受开发者喜爱的热门引擎:
1. Phaser:Phaser是一款功能强大的HTML5游戏开发框架,支持2D游戏开发,拥有丰富的API和插件,非常适合初学者和中级开发者。
2. CreateJS:CreateJS是一个开源的HTML5游戏开发框架,包括EaselJS、SoundJS、PreloadJS和TweenJS等组件,可以满足不同需求的游戏开发。
3. Cocos2d-html5:Cocos2d-html5是一款基于Cocos2d-x引擎的HTML5游戏开发框架,拥有丰富的游戏资源和社区支持,适合有一定基础的开发者。
4. ImpactJS:ImpactJS是一款简单易用的HTML5游戏开发框架,适合制作2D游戏,拥有丰富的示例和教程。
5. PixiJS:PixiJS是一款高性能的2D渲染引擎,可以用于制作HTML5游戏、动画和交互式应用。
想要利用HTML游戏引擎制作出优秀的游戏,以下是一些实战技巧:
1. 学习基础知识:熟悉HTML、CSS和JavaScript等前端技术,是制作HTML游戏的基础。
2. 选择合适的引擎:根据你的需求和项目规模,选择合适的HTML游戏引擎。
3. 参考教程和示例:多参考一些优秀的教程和示例,学习他们的设计思路和实现方法。
4. 注重用户体验:在游戏设计过程中,要充分考虑用户体验,确保游戏操作流畅、画面美观。
5. 加入社区交流:加入HTML游戏开发社区,与其他开发者交流心得,共同进步。
随着HTML5技术的不断发展,HTML游戏引擎的应用前景越来越广阔。未来,HTML游戏引擎可能会在以下几个方面取得突破:
1. 性能提升:随着硬件设备的升级,HTML游戏引擎的性能将得到进一步提升,为开发者提供更好的开发体验。
2. 功能丰富:HTML游戏引擎将不断丰富功能,满足更多游戏开发需求。
3. 生态完善:HTML游戏引擎的生态将不断完善,为开发者提供更多资源和支持。
HTML游戏引擎为游戏开发者提供了一个全新的创作平台,让我们可以在互联网上尽情挥洒创意。快来加入HTML游戏引擎的世界,开启你的游戏创作之旅吧!